BNX 364B is a 1964 Singer Gazelle in Grey with a 1,592c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.5%.
Across all 1964 Singer Gazelle models, the average MOT pass rate is 81.9% with a typical mileage of 62,188 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Singer Gazelle fails its MOT is brake binding, accounting for 91 recorded failures. If you're considering buying BNX 364B,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Singer Gazelle typically stays on UK roads for around 67 years. At 62 years old, this Singer Gazelle is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
